Membership Grades and Criteria

IMechE offers various grades of membership, each with its criteria and benefits. The steps include Student Member, Affiliate Member, Associate Member, Member (MIMechE), Fellow (FIMechE), and Honorary Fellow. The membership grades are designed to cater to engineers at different stages of their careers, from students to seasoned professionals. To become a member, applicants typically need to demonstrate academic qualifications, professional experience, and a commitment to professional development through continuing professional development (CPD) activities.

Application Process and Assessment

To become an IMechE member, you need to submit an application outlining your qualifications, experience, and professional achievements. The application will be assessed by a panel of experienced engineers who review your submission against the criteria for the specific membership grade you are applying for. The assessment may also involve a review of your CPD records and an interview. IMechE encourages applicants to showcase their innovative projects, research, and contributions to the field as evidence of their expertise and commitment.

Benefits of IMechE membership

IMechE membership offers a wide range of benefits to its members. These include access to technical resources, research publications, and industry updates through their online library and publications. Members can attend conferences, seminars, and workshops to enhance their knowledge and network with fellow professionals. IMechEalso provides mentoring programs, career development support, and professional guidance to its members. Additionally, IMechE membership entitles you to use professional post-nominal titles, such as MIMechE or FIMechE, which enhances your professional credibility.

Continuous Professional Development (CPD)

IMechE emphasizes the importance of CPD to stay abreast of the latest advancements in mechanical engineering. CPD activities, such as attending conferences, training programs, and workshops, contribute to your professional growth and enhance your chances of achieving higher membership grades. IMechE provides a framework for recording and evaluating CPD activities, ensuring members stay engaged in lifelong learning and development.
